The DRM-free AAC audio file is also called iTunes purchased AAC audio file. Since April 2009, Apple has stopped adding DRM protection in iTunes music and used a new, high-quality format called iTunes Plus as the default format for music buying from iTunes Store.

This makes senses why you can't play protected AAC audio files on Android phones, Zune, Sonos hi-fi system and other non-Apple devices. FairPlay is a digital right management (DRM) technology developed and used by Apple to prevents content from being copied, shared or played on non-authorized devices. "Protected" means these AAC audio files are encrypted by Apple's FairPlay. If you enable "Kind" in iTunes, you will see the songs are labeled as "protected AAC audio file". ITunes protected AAC audio file was the default file format for music sold on iTunes Store prior to 2009. Part 1: What is Protected AAC Audio File in iTunes?
